Soundtrack

Eight composers have composed the film songs and twenty singers have sung the songs. This film is the last film that V. Dakshinamoorthy composed music for. Activist P. K. Medini composed and sang a song in addition to acting in the film. Anchal Udayakumar composed the background score for the film.


Release

The film originally released in March. The film received a complaint from the election commission that the film supported left-wing politics. The film was re-released in April.
